JAMB - Chemistry (2024 - No. 44)

Fats and oils are esters of fatty organic acids combined with a trihydric alkanol commonly referred to as 
ethanol
methanol
glycol
glycerol

Εξήγηση

Fats and oils are esters of fatty acids and a trihydric alkanol called glycerol or triacylglycerol.

An ester is any of a class of organic compounds that react with water to produce alcohols and organic or inorganic acids.
